What is Bristow Group's offshore energy services — personnel?
Bristow Group (VTOL) reported offshore energy services — personnel of $63.36M in Q1 2026.
How has Bristow Group's offshore energy services — personnel changed year-over-year?
Bristow Group's offshore energy services — personnel increased by 11.6% year-over-year, from $56.77M to $63.36M.
What is the long-term trend for Bristow Group's offshore energy services — personnel?
Over 2 years (2023 to 2025), Bristow Group's offshore energy services — personnel has grown at a 7.0%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$210.14M to $240.58M.
What does offshore energy services — personnel mean?
Includes all direct labor costs associated with flight crews, maintenance technicians, and support staff dedicated to the offshore energy segment. Monitoring this expense provides insight into labor intensity and the operational scalability of the segment's service delivery model.
